Before you even think about jumping into "With a View" in Stella Montis, check your kit and slow down for a second. This job punishes anyone who wings it. The make-or-break item is the Rotary Encoder, and it's rarer than you'd expect when you're under pressure. The moment you find one out in Exodus, stash it in your Safe Pocket and don't talk yourself out of it. People camp routes, squads rotate through, and one bad death can wipe your progress. Getting to the Assembly Line
Your target area is the Assembly Line zone, sitting south of the Assembly Workshops and northwest of the Central Corridor. You'll notice it fast because it's loud, open, and usually busy. Expect bots. Expect players. Expect both at once. Don't hang around the ground floor thinking the objective is down there, because it isn't. You need to find the metal stairs and take height. Once you're above the main floor, keep your head on a swivel; those crane lanes and long catwalks give people easy shots. You're hunting for a control room that looks over the line, dim lighting, lots of equipment, and that "someone definitely waits here" feeling.



The Two-Step Interaction Everyone Misses
Inside the control room, it's tempting to flick your flashlight on and just get it done. Try not to. Light in a windowed room is basically an invite for anyone outside. Look along the walls for a yellow-and-black striped box mounted near the racks, then use the Rotary Encoder to activate the server switch. Your quest tracker will update and you'll feel like you're finished. You're not. Stay calm and keep moving in the same room. Walk to the long console desk by the window and find the computer terminal at the far end. It blends in, especially if you're rushing or half-panicked. Interact with it to "identify the correct parts," and only then does the mission actually move on.



Loot Smart, Leave Fast
After the terminal, the objective flips to delivering an Ion Sputter to Shani, and that's where the run can fall apart. The Ion Sputter is Epic rarity and it's not sitting in one neat, guaranteed spawn. You're rolling the dice. Check lockers, shelves, side rooms, and anything that looks like it could hold high-tier components, but don't get greedy once you hit pay dirt. The longer you linger, the more likely someone hears you, sees you, or just decides to sweep the area. If you land the Sputter, route straight to extraction, play boring, and live.
